HARARE – Zimbabwe Cricket (ZC) has announced two Zimbabwe ‘A’ squads set to face English county side Durham in two three-day matches scheduled to take place in Harare.

The Durham men’s team, making their fourth visit to the country in five years, are expected to arrive in the capital this Friday ahead of the encounters.

The first three-day match will be played at Harare Sports Club from 12-14 March, while the second fixture is set for 18-20 March at Takashinga Cricket Club.

The selected squads feature a blend of experienced campaigners and emerging talents, providing an opportunity for players to impress selectors ahead of future international assignments.

          ZIMBABWE ‘A’ SQUAD FOR FIRST THREE-DAYER VS DURHAM: 

Ben Curran, Takudzwanashe Kaitano, Nick Welch, Brian Bennett, Wes Madhevere, Dion Myers, Nyasha Mayavo, Vinny Masekesa, Alex Falao, Tanaka Chivanga, Victor Nyauchi, Tafadzwa Tsiga, Jonno Campbell, Newman Nyamhuri, Wally Mubayiwa. 

          ZIMBABWE ‘A’ SQUAD FOR SECOND THREE-DAYER VS DURHAM: 

Tanu Makoni, Prince Masvaure, Matt Campbell, Antum Naqvi, Matt Welch, Jonno Campbell, Tafadzwa Tsiga, Wally Mubayiwa, Richard Ngarava, Blessing Muzarabani, Trevor Gwandu, Victor Nyauchi, Alex Falao, Nyasha Mayavo, Takudzwanashe Kaitano.
